Output 2866f332a29d8c439e1d2863c909b58dd8cd77f3ff48108677c5624bad4a3211:0

value
2453200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2df0d5082125f0683b1dc30e6b4fa97ad43da05 OP_EQUAL
address
3HzoQccmymQpPVw1cDfXcskN58wpNjMHfd
transaction
2866f332a29d8c439e1d2863c909b58dd8cd77f3ff48108677c5624bad4a3211
confirmations
91885
spent
true